If you are a horror movie fan or just wanting to know what horror film to watch on any given day I just got the perfect book as a gift for Christmas (yeah, I know it’s January but apparently there was a hold up). Anyway, the book is Bryan Senn’s, A Year of Fear: A Day-by-day Guide to 366 Horror Films. It’s a fun read but what makes it especially valuable to me is that it helps narrow down my choice of what to watch and give a historical reason to back it up. For example, for today (January 17th) Senn recommends the 1963 schlock-fest “The Slime People
“. The reason? It’s the anniversary of the death of Thomas Crapper – inventor of the flush toilet. I don’t know about you but that’s all the reason I need. Happy Friday! [okay, so it's Saturday...lets not get nit-picky]
